8-521.01. Transitional independent living program

A. The department may establish a transitional independent living program for persons who meet the following qualifications:
1. The person is under twenty-one years of age.
2. The person was the subject of a dependency petition, adjudicated dependent or placed voluntarily pursuant to section 8-806.
B. The department shall provide care and services that complement the person’s own efforts to achieve self-sufficiency and to accept personal responsibility for preparing for and making the transition to adulthood. The care and services provided shall be based on an individualized written agreement between the department and the person.
C. Care and services may be provided as follows:
1. If the person was in out-of-home placement or in the independent living program when the person became eighteen years of age, the department may provide out-of-home placement, independent living or other transitional living support services.
2. If the person was in out-of-home placement in the custody of the department, a licensed child welfare agency or a tribal child welfare agency while the person was sixteen, seventeen or eighteen years of age, the department may provide transitional living support services.
